1. Begin with Strong Market Research
Before you start your retail business, take time to understand your target audience. What do they want? What problems do they face? What shopping styles do they prefer? Market research helps you choose the right niche, plan your inventory, and design your store layout based on customer expectations. This early research becomes the foundation for your pricing strategy, product selection, and brand positioning.
2. Build a Practical and Profitable Business Plan
Every successful retail business begins with a solid business plan. This includes financial planning, expected expenses, marketing strategy, and inventory management. A good business plan also outlines how you will differentiate your store from competitors. Will you focus on premium items? Will you offer sustainable products? Will your uniqueness be based on visual displays or customer service? Answering these questions early keeps you organized and focused.
3. Choose the Right Location for Visibility and Sales
Location can make or break your retail business. Choose an area with strong foot traffic, easy accessibility, and proximity to complementary businesses. Whether you open a store in a mall, a commercial street, or a residential area, ensure your store is easy to notice. A strategic location combined with attractive displays draws customers in and increases sales opportunities.

6. Follow Current Retail Trends for Competitive Advantage
The retail industry is constantly evolving, and staying updated with trends helps you stay ahead of competitors. Some top trends include:
- Minimalist layouts that create a cleaner shopping experience
- Eco-friendly materials for displays and fixtures
- Modular designs that you can reconfigure anytime
- Interactive shopping experiences using lighting and themed displays
- Lifestyle-based merchandising where products are displayed in relatable scenes
Implementing modern trends makes your store more attractive and ensures your brand stays relevant.
7. Create a Customer-Friendly Store Layout
A good store layout guides customers naturally. Avoid clutter and make sure every display has a purpose. Use signage, lighting, and pathways to enhance the browsing experience. Group similar products together and place high-demand items in easily visible areas. Your display choices should reflect your brand personality and help customers feel engaged and comfortable.

9. Build Strong Supplier and Inventory Management Systems
Managing inventory effectively protects your cash flow and ensures you never run out of popular items. Select suppliers who offer competitive pricing, timely deliveries, and consistent product quality. Use management tools or software to track stock levels, forecast demand, and plan seasonal reorder cycles. Good supply chain management keeps your store running smoothly.
10. Train Your Staff to Use Displays for Better Sales
Your staff should understand the purpose of each display. Training them to organize products properly, maintain visual standards, and assist customers using display sections helps increase sales. Motivated and well-trained staff enhance the customer experience and reinforce your brand message.
11. Marketing Your Retail Store for Growth
Use both online and offline marketing. Promote your displays and store layouts through social media, especially Instagram and Pinterest, as visuals attract customers. Offer in-store events, discounts, and seasonal themes to encourage repeat visits. Good displays often become the centerpiece of your marketing content.
12. Continuously Improve Your Store Appearance
Retail is dynamic. Trends change, customer expectations evolve, and competition increases. Refresh your store layout regularly. Update displays, rotate product placement, and introduce new styles. Small updates can make your store feel new without requiring major renovations.
